1. Take A Look At the Water Meter



Every house has a water meter. Inspecting it is a surefire manner in which assists you discover leaks. For beginners, switch off all the water resources. Make certain nobody will certainly flush, make use of the tap, shower, run the washing maker or dishwasher. From there, go to the meter and watch if it will transform. Since nobody is using it, there ought to be no movements. That shows a fast-moving leak if it relocates. If you find no adjustments, wait an hour or 2 and also inspect back again. This means you might have a sluggish leak that can even be underground.

3. Do a Food Coloring Test



30% comes from commodes when it comes to water intake. Examination to see if they are running correctly. Decline specks of food shade in the container as well as wait 10 minutes. There's a leakage in between the tank as well as bowl if the shade somehow infiltrates your dish during that time without flushing.

4. Asses Exterior Lines



Do not neglect to check your exterior water lines as well. Examination faucets by affixing a yard hose. Ought to water seep out of the connection, you have a loosened rubber gasket. Change this and make sure all links are limited. If you have actually got a lawn sprinkler, it will assist get it properly checked out and also kept each year. One little leakage can throw away lots of water and spike your water costs.

WARNING SIGNS OF WATER LEAKAGE BEHIND THE WALL


PERSISTENT MUSTY ODORS


As water slowly drips from a leaky pipe inside the wall, flooring and sheetrock stay damp and develop an odor similar to wet cardboard. It generates a musty smell that can help you find hidden leaks.




MOLD IN UNUSUAL AREAS


Mold usually grows in wet areas like kitchens, baths and laundry rooms. If you spot the stuff on walls or baseboards in other rooms of the house, it’s a good indicator of undetected water leaks.




STAINS THAT GROW


When mold thrives around a leaky pipe, it sometimes takes hold on the inside surface of the affected wall. A growing stain on otherwise clean sheetrock is often your sign of a hidden plumbing problem.




PEELING OR BUBBLING WALLPAPER / PAINT


This clue is easy to miss in rooms that don’t get much use. When you see wallpaper separating along seams or paint bubbling or flaking off the wall, blame sheetrock that stays wet because of an undetected leak.




BUCKLED CEILINGS AND STAINED FLOORS


If ceilings or floors in bathrooms, kitchens or laundry areas develop structural problems, don’t rule out constant damp inside the walls. Wet sheetrock can affect adjacent framing, flooring and ceilings.
